Everything You Need to Know About Marsh McLennan Interviews Blog Image Marsh McLennan is a global leader in professional services, providing clients with a wide range of strategic solutions across risk, strategy, and people services. If you're preparing for an interview at Marsh McLennan, you might be eager to understand the types of questions they typically ask to ensure your preparation is comprehensive and targeted. This blog post aims to provide candidates with an in-depth look at some common interview questions, along with tips on how to answer them effectively.

Why Prepare for an Interview with Marsh McLennan?

Marsh McLennan operates in highly competitive industries. Therefore, having a thorough understanding of the company culture, values, and the specific role you are targeting will significantly enhance your chances of success. The company emphasizes leadership, innovation, and client service, making it imperative for candidates to reflect these qualities in their responses.

Common Interview Questions

1. Tell us about yourself.

This is a classic opening question. Use it as an opportunity to provide a concise overview of your professional journey, highlighting key achievements relevant to the role. Focus on your educational background, key experiences, and how they align with the position you're applying for.

2. Why do you want to work for Marsh McLennan?

Here, you must demonstrate your knowledge about the company. Research recent projects, values, and their market positioning. Discuss your long-term career goals and how Marsh McLennan fits into those aspirations.

3. Describe a challenging situation you faced at work and how you dealt with it.

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answer. Pick a relevant scenario where your problem-solving skills were effectively utilized, and ensure you quantify the results achieved if possible.

4. Explain a time when you had to work as part of a team.

Teams are crucial at Marsh McLennan. Share a specific example where collaboration led to a successful outcome, emphasizing your role and contributions.

5. How do you prioritize your work?

Candidates are assessed on their time management skills. Show your methodology for handling multiple tasks, perhaps by mentioning specific tools or techniques like to-do lists or project management software.

6. What do you know about our services?

Be prepared to discuss the various services offered by Marsh McLennan. Research their divisions such as Marsh (insurance and risk), Guy Carpenter (reinsurance), Mercer (HR and benefits), and Oliver Wyman (management consulting).

7. Where do you see yourself in five years?

Aim to align your response with the company’s goals. Indicate your desire for growth and how you hope to contribute to the company’s success.

8. Do you have any questions for us?

Always prepare thoughtful questions that indicate your genuine interest in the role and the company, such as inquiries about team culture, growth opportunities, or company vision.

Tips for Success

- Research the Company:

Fountain knowledge about recent developments and the company’s operating sectors. Being well-informed allows you to tailor your answers and exhibit genuine enthusiasm.

- Practice Behavioral Questions:

These questions are aimed at understanding how you’ve handled past situations. Mock interviews or role-playing can be an effective way to prepare.

- Dress the Part:

First impressions matter. Even in a virtual interview, maintain a professional appearance.

- Follow Up:

After your interview, send a thank-you email to express appreciation for the opportunity, reiterating your interest in the position.
